| Years ago, I would guess 1982ish, I had bought a Cricket, built it and took it down to a parking lot near Rice University in Houston. I had heard there was a man that flew there pretty regular that could help me get my Cricket trimmed out. I found him down there and he graciously spent some time with me getting the little Cricket setup and trimmed. Before long he had it hovering smoothly and even took his hands off the sticks! Anyway the reason I'm writing this is to see if I can find out what kind of helicopter he flew. It was a low, sleek looking heli with a full body all the way to the tail. The tail rotor was up near the blade plane and was driven via what looked like a speedo cable. It ran along the boom until almost to the tail rotor then curved out and came back to drive the tail rotor directly (Not 90 degrees). It had what looked like a cooling fan just below the tail boom area and if I remember correctly it had a flybarless head (could be way off on that). I believe someone told me he was pretty famous and had won championships etc.. Very nice gentleman.
Can anyone help with the heli model?
